Elevated carnosine decreases lactic acid accumulation, delaying the muscle burn that forces pace reduction. Beta-alanine supplementation increases available muscular energy output. Carnosine reduces overall muscle acidity, which is a direct driver of fatigue. Beta-alanine supplementation raises intramuscular carnosine levels by approximately 80%.
